在SQL中,我们可以使用组合OR和AND条件来构建复杂的查询语句,以满足特定的查询需求。组合OR条件可以用于在查询中包含多个条件中的任意一个,而组合AND条件可以用于同时满足多个条件。
要在SQL中组合OR和AND条件而不重复,可以使用括号来明确条件的逻辑关系。以下是一个示例查询:
SELECT * FROM table_name
WHERE (condition1 OR condition2) AND condition3;
在上述示例中,我们使用括号将condition1和condition2组合为一个OR条件,然后再与condition3组合为一个AND条件。这样可以确保查询结果同时满足condition3,并且满足condition1或condition2中的任意一个。
下面是对组合OR和AND条件的解释:
这种组合条件的使用场景非常广泛,例如在电子商务网站中,可以使用组合条件来筛选商品,如筛选价格在某个范围内并且属于某个特定类别的商品。
对于腾讯云的相关产品和产品介绍链接地址,可以参考以下内容:
请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云